E-finance innovation services in Russia

Abstract

This paper aims to collect and analyse the quality data regarding the current status and prospective evolution of e-finance services offered by Russia's leading e-business and banking companies. We describe the e-finance MSPs services across different markets in a general way and the e-finance innovation services in particular. The analysis proposes classification and examination of the current status of e-finance services and possible ways of further evolution of e-finance technology and services both for the companies and their customers in Russia.
